All students should anticipate additional expenses. These will vary considerably based on your personal needs and choices. Typically, students will encounter the following additional expenses (may vary depending on exchange rates).
Item | Estimated amount |
International Transportation | $ 1,000 |
Books and supplies | $ 200 |
Food | $ 140/week |
Miscellaneous Personal Expenses- Estimates of out-of-pocket expenses reported by prior students. | $ 100/week |
After notice of acceptance, a non-refundable down-payment is required to commit to the program. This will be deducted from the program fee. Applicants have 7 days to commit to the program.
After the deposit is received, an invoice for the balance due to Gustolab International will be sent to committed applicants along with information on how to pay.
A total refund (excluding the $400 non-refundable deposit) will be made if a student withdraws 60 days before the beginning of a program.
A 50% refund (excluding the $400 non-refundable deposit) will be made if students withdraw from 30-60 days before the beginning of a program.
No refunds will be made if withdrawal is made within 30 days of the beginning of a program.
Upon arrival in Italy, no refund will be made for any reason whatsoever in case the student decides to cancel, change or vacate the assigned housing.
